The [[Autobahn]] '''A13''' connects [[Berlin]] and [[Dresden]] in eastern [[Germany]]. It has a total length of 196 km. The route Berlin–Dresden (and vice versa) is easy to hitch and can be done in about 2 hours.
The motorway starts at the ''Schönefelder Kreuz'', an [[interchange]] with the [[A10 (Germany)|A10]] (Berliner Ring) and [[A113 (Germany)|A113]], which is the Autobahn coming from the centre of Berlin. It continues southwards, where there is the interchange ''Dreieck Spreewald'' to the [[A15 (Germany)|A15]] towards [[Cottbus]] and [[Poland]]. The end of the motorway is the highway motorway interchange ''Autobahndreieck Dresden-Nord'', where it merges into the [[A4 (Germany)|A4]].
